When It's Time to Replace Window Handle
It may be the right time to replace your window handle regardless of whether it's because of damage or because it looks better. Anyone with the right tools could complete the task.
Begin by removing the screw covers on the old uPVC handle. Then, you will see four screws within the handle.
Security
When a window handle breaks, it can pose an security risk. If it's not replaced quickly it could allow burglars access to your home via an open window. Fortunately, replacing your window handles is a simple and cost-effective solution to improve security.
To replace your window handle, first take off the handle that is currently in use and lock by locating any screws or pins that hold it in the place. They are located on the inside of the handle. They can be removed with a screwdriver or pliers. When the handle is completely free it is possible to locate the spindle that runs through it and is engaged with the locking mechanism inside the window frame.
The kind of window handle you are using will determine the kind of replacement you require. The majority of Upvc windows come with an inline Espagnolette handle for double glazed window. They are straight and can turn either right or left, while other styles such as a cranked handle can be available in a choice of left and right versions. After determining what kind of handle you own it is necessary to take measurements of the spindle (as stated in the manufacturer's instructions). This will ensure that the new handle is the perfect size for your.
Installing your new uPVC window handle is simple after you have measured the spindle. The spindle is first inserted into the handle, then into the lock on the window frame. After you are satisfied that the handle is in the right place then replace the screws and install the screw cap caps to complete the uPVC handle replacement project.
If your window is difficult or impossible to open or shut, it may not be the handle but another part of the locking mechanism, such as the shootbolt rods or gearbox. However, it's worthwhile getting the handle replaced as soon as possible. This will help keep the remainder of your window in top condition, helping it to last longer and avoid deterioration. This is especially important especially if you live in an area with many break-ins.

It is important to ensure that your new uPVC window handle is the right spindle length to fit the lock mechanism of your uPVC window. If the new handle does not have the same length as the existing handle, you may need to purchase a larger spindle. Remove the screws from either side of the handle to determine the spindle length. You can use a screwdriver to do this.
There are a variety of uPVC handles and lock mechanisms that are used on modern uPVC windows, including cockspur handles, Espag and multipoint locks. Cockspur handles come with a spur that hooks onto the wedge-shaped striker of the frame of the window. Espag handles, on the other hand, have spindles that connect to the square cutout of the multipoint lock mechanism. If you are replacing a uPVC handle for a lock it is necessary to take out the handle and lock before installing the new one.

Maintenance
Window handles are an important component of a window's safety and locking system, and they can be used to stop intruders from entering the home. In addition, they can also help to keep the cold out and save on energy costs by preventing heat loss. They will wear out in time, as do other components of the window. It is important to replace them when needed.
The procedure of replacing a window handle is relatively easy. Take off the screws, replace the caps, then you can install the new handle. However, it's important to ensure that the new handle is appropriate for the window, as different handles come with various step heights.
It's also crucial to make sure that the handle is properly aligned with the frame of the window and that it is secured using either a screw or a pin, since this will help to prevent the handles from loosing over time. It is also important to make sure you test out the new window handle and verify that it's functioning properly.
If the window handle fails to work properly, there may be a damaged or broken lock mechanism. This could be caused by many reasons, including the age of the system and the normal usage. It is important to quickly identify the cause of a problem and fix it, since this could affect your security.
To replace the handle, remove the screw that is located at the base of the handle for double glazed window using the screwdriver. Then, remove the handle from the crank stud and examine the spline underneath as well as the teeth inside the handle. If the spline is damaged or missing, you'll need to replace the entire handle. After you have removed the handle, turn the window up until the crank arm bushing aligns with the notch in the guide track. The new handle should be placed on the crank stud, and then put in the attachment screw. After the screw has been tightened and the window handle is in place, push it into position to ensure it is working properly.
